Business Insider | The Oil Freak-Out Is Everywhere Business Insider Supply of crude oil and natural gas continued to outpace demand, leading to high inventory levels across the Gulf Coast. Industry contacts in the energy sector reported that the downturn in the price of oil has influenced their outlook and strategic ... Cheap Oil's Ripple Effect |